WebHigher resolution IP cameras will require more bandwidth when transmitting high quality images and videos. So, if your network is not fast and stable enough, your CCTV cameras may deliver videos in lower resolution. WebFeb 27, 2024 · Set the resolution to the highest value in your camera’s settings. This setting should be in "quality" or “resolution” in your camera's menu. The vast majority of DSLR cameras won’t list the resolution in megapixels, which is what resolution actually measures. Rather, it will show a series of icons indicating different qualities/sizes.
